This paper presents new methods of current control and active prevention of islanding operation for utility interactive inverter with high-frequency link, which has been developed at the residential power level of 3kw. Firstly the algorithm of the current feed-back control is described using adaptive FIR (finite impulse response) filter with improved synchronized filtered-X LMS (SFX) algorithm which has been popularly used for the periodic sound and vibration control. Secondly an active prevention method of islanding operation is presented, which detects the islanding by the frequency shift control using small distortion on the output current of the inverter.
These control have been implemented using DSP (TMS320C209), and tested. Experimental results show that presented method dose not have a dead-band of sensibility for islanding operation. Furthermore, it has been achieved that the total harmonic current distortion is less than 1% on the rated output power of the inverter.
